Learning Objectives

5 objectives
  • Understand the fundamental principles and history of microbiology and parasitology.
  • Describe the structure, function, and life cycles of various microorganisms and parasites.
  • Analyze factors affecting microbial growth and methods for microbial control.
  • Explain host-pathogen interactions and mechanisms of pathogenicity and immune evasion.
  • Apply knowledge of clinical microbiology and parasitology to diagnose, prevent, and control infectious diseases.

Unit 201 Comprehensive Outline

1. Introduction to Microbiology

1.1 Fundamentals of Microbiology

  • Definition and scope of microbiology
  • Historical milestones and key figures

1.2 Importance of Microorganisms

  • Role in ecosystems
  • Impact on human health and industry

1.3 Types of Microorganisms

  • Bacteria: characteristics and diversity
  • Viruses: structure and classification
  • Fungi: forms and functions
  • Parasites: overview

2. Microbial Structure and Function

2.1 Bacterial Cell Structure

  • Cell wall, membrane, cytoplasm, nucleoid
  • Flagella, pili, capsules, spores

2.2 Viral Replication Cycles

  • Lytic and lysogenic cycles
  • RNA vs DNA viruses

2.3 Fungal Morphology

  • Yeasts and molds
  • Reproductive structures

2.4 Parasitic Life Cycles

  • Protozoa life stages
  • Helminth development
  • Ectoparasite biology

3. Microbial Growth and Control

3.1 Factors Influencing Microbial Growth

  • Environmental conditions: temperature, pH, oxygen
  • Nutritional requirements

3.2 Methods of Controlling Microbial Growth

  • Sterilization techniques (autoclaving, filtration, radiation)
  • Disinfection and antisepsis
  • Antimicrobial agents: antibiotics, antivirals, antifungals

4. Host-Pathogen Interactions

4.1 Mechanisms of Pathogenicity

  • Adhesion, invasion, toxin production

4.2 Host Immune Responses

  • Innate and adaptive immunity overview
  • Inflammatory responses

4.3 Pathogen Immune Evasion Strategies

  • Antigenic variation
  • Immune suppression

5. Clinical Microbiology

5.1 Diagnosis of Infectious Diseases

  • Specimen collection and transport
  • Microscopy, culture, molecular methods

5.2 Antimicrobial Susceptibility Testing

  • Methods and interpretation

5.3 Importance of Proper Specimen Processing

  • Avoiding contamination
  • Ensuring accurate results

6. Introduction to Parasitology

6.1 Classification of Parasites

  • Protozoa, helminths, ectoparasites

6.2 Modes of Transmission

  • Direct contact, vector-borne, ingestion

6.3 Impact on Human Health

  • Disease burden and economic impact

7. Parasite Morphology and Life Cycles

7.1 Protozoa

  • Morphological forms (trophozoite, cyst)

7.2 Helminths

  • Nematodes, cestodes, trematodes

7.3 Ectoparasites

  • Examples and adaptations

8. Parasitic Diseases

8.1 Malaria

  • Epidemiology, clinical symptoms, diagnosis

8.2 Schistosomiasis

  • Life cycle, clinical features, diagnosis

8.3 Giardiasis

  • Transmission, symptoms, detection

8.4 Trichomoniasis

  • Pathogenesis and diagnostic methods

9. Parasite Prevention and Control

9.1 Sanitation Measures

  • Water treatment, hygiene education

9.2 Vector Control

  • Insecticides, environmental management

9.3 Chemoprophylaxis

  • Drug use and resistance

9.4 Public Health Interventions

  • Surveillance, vaccination programs, community engagement
